Jingli Yan is a scholar working on Health, Toxicology and Mutagenesis, Global and Planetary Change and Environmental Engineering. According to data from OpenAlex, Jingli Yan has authored 29 papers receiving a total of 1.0k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 19 papers in Health, Toxicology and Mutagenesis, 17 papers in Global and Planetary Change and 11 papers in Environmental Engineering. Recurrent topics in Jingli Yan’s work include Land Use and Ecosystem Services (14 papers), Urban Green Space and Health (13 papers) and Urban Heat Island Mitigation (9 papers). Jingli Yan is often cited by papers focused on Land Use and Ecosystem Services (14 papers), Urban Green Space and Health (13 papers) and Urban Heat Island Mitigation (9 papers). Jingli Yan collaborates with scholars based in China, United States and Belgium. Jingli Yan's co-authors include Weiqi Zhou, Yuguo Qian, Lijian Han, Weifeng Li, Zhong Zheng, Wenjuan Yu, Jia Wang, Weifeng Li, Keming Ma and Shan Yin and has published in prestigious journals such as The Science of The Total Environment, Remote Sensing of Environment and Journal of Hazardous Materials.
